§ 4170 — Approval of types of weights and measures and weighing and measuring devices

The bureau is authorized to pass upon each type of weight and measure and weighing and measuring device manufactured, offered or exposed for sale or sold or given away for the use in trade or commerce or used in trade or commerce in this Commonwealth, and to approve or disapprove of each type. The bureau shall approve each type of weight and measure and weighing and measuring device submitted to it for approval by any person if such type is so designed and constructed that it conforms to or gives correct results in terms of standard weights or measures or in terms of values derived therefrom, and is reasonably permanent in its indication and adjustment, and does not facilitate the perpetration of fraud; otherwise, the bureau shall disapprove the same.
